UPM Powernet Interface Panel
A−47
EATON Powerware 9315 Parallel Capacity/Redundant System
164201150 Rev. E www.powerware.com
1. Two redundant PowerNet control networks connect the UPMs to each other and the UPMs
to the SBM. Each network requires only one shielded twisted pair of wires.
2. Refer to sheets 2 and 3 for location of the UPM Powernet Interface Panel.
3. Use Class 1 wiring methods (as defined by the NEC) for control wiring. Install the control
wiring in separate conduits from the power wiring. Install the twisted pair of each
redundant PowerNet network in separate conduits. The wire should be rated at 24 volts,
1 amp minimum. The recommended wire for the PowerNet network is shielded 22 gauge
twisted pair Belden 8761 or equivalent.
4. Control wiring run may not exceed 100 meters.
5. Connect control wiring and terminating resistor (if applicable) to the removable portion of
the terminal block.
6. Terminate each redundant PowerNet network at the end modules in the system. Use a
120 ohm, 1/4 watt, 5% resistor (Powerware Part Number 141202041). Refer to drawing
164201150−13, sheet 2 for typical termination points.
7. Install terminating resistors onto appropriate UPM PowerNet Interface Panel terminal block.
Refer to drawing 164201150−13, sheet 3 for terminal location. Connect each resistor
across terminals 1 and 2 and 6 and 7.
8. Refer to Tables M and N, and to applicable chapters for information about installing control
wiring.
